New Interest In Rayners From Europe

With his consistently impressive performances, it's no surprise that another European club has expressed interest in Bafana Bafana and Mamelodi Sundowns striker Iqraam Rayners.

As previously reported by Soccer Laduma, Scottish giants Rangers FC were already said to have tabled a R55 million offer for Rayners.

Now, insiders close to Sundowns have indicated that a new European club from Belgium has also inquired about the former Stellenbosch FC striker.

The Siya sources added that while the specific Belgian club was not named, Sundowns' management is aware of the interest.

"The interest in Iqraam (Rayners) is growing each and every day. There are more teams monitoring him and now there is a team from Belgium that has inquired about him. We are not yet sure which team it is because the Sporting Director (Flemming Berg) is the one dealing with it together with management and the board. But after Scottish side Rangers offered R55m for Rayners now there is another European team from Belgium so let's just wait and see what happens with his next move," the source stated.

A second insider pointed out that Rayners' potential move to Europe or decision to remain at Sundowns largely hinges on the financial offers from interested clubs.

"You know for Sundowns they buy foreign players for over R60 million and selling their own for R55m will be more or less then what they would demand or agree to. So even though there is interest in Rayners, it will all depend on how much these clubs are offering. Remember the same happened with Teboho Mokoena? Sundowns don't just sell for the sake of selling. They are looking at the right price. So, even though at the moment there is interests from Rangers FC of Scotland and another new Belgian side inquiring about Rayners, it will all depend on who offers a better price to Sundowns," the second source stated.

Soccer Laduma contacted Sundowns for comment but the club had not responded by the time this report was published.

29-year-old Cape Town-born Rayners has been in outstanding form for both club and country in 2024. He currently leads the scoring charts in the PSL but has also scored in the Carling Knockout, the CAF Champions League and for his national team, Bafana Bafana.

As interest in Rayners continues to rise, the Brazilians and potential suitors are poised for careful negotiations in future. The striker's remarkable form makes him a valuable asset, and the club will weigh prospective offers to ensure any transfer aligns with their strategic goals and valuation standards.
